The ongoing trial between Elon Musk and Sam Altman in Oakland, California has pulled back the curtain on the AI sector, according to a recent analysis. The proceedings may expose the powerful personalities driving the industry, potentially benefiting the broader field by fostering greater transparency.

As reported by BBC technology editor Zoe Kleinman, the trial in an Oakland, California courtroom has helped lift the veil on the AI sector—and the prominent egos at the center of the industry. The legal dispute, which pits Musk against OpenAI and its CEO Sam Altman, has offered a rare public glimpse into the strategic tensions and personal rivalries that shape the development of artificial intelligence. While the source article focuses on the trial’s revelatory nature, the core fact remains that the proceedings are drawing attention to how AI companies operate behind closed doors. The examination of internal communications and business decisions may reveal how founders navigate the tension between mission-driven goals and profit-oriented strategies. The source emphasizes that regardless of the legal outcome, the AI industry itself could emerge as the real winner, as the trial prompts deeper public and regulatory scrutiny of the sector’s governance and long-term vision.

Key takeaways from the trial center on the sector’s increasing transparency—a development that could have significant market implications. The source notes that the airing of internal dynamics may help investors and policymakers better understand the competitive landscape of AI development. For example, the trial has highlighted how strategic disagreements between key figures can influence corporate direction and potential partnerships. This increased visibility may lead to more informed investment decisions and could accelerate the formation of industry standards. The source also underscores the role of high-profile individuals in shaping public perception; the egos on display may affect trust in AI leadership, but they could also humanize the sector and encourage broader engagement. Ultimately, the trial serves as a catalyst for conversations about the ethical and commercial frameworks that will guide AI’s future.

From an investment perspective, the trial’s impact on AI stocks and startup valuations may be subtle but noteworthy. The exposure of internal disputes could create short-term uncertainty, yet the longer-term effect might be positive if it leads to clearer governance and accountability measures. Investors may consider how greater transparency could reduce the risk of unexpected strategic shifts in leading AI firms. However, it would be premature to draw direct correlations between the trial’s developments and specific financial outcomes. The broader perspective suggests that the AI industry’s maturation will likely involve more public debate and legal scrutiny of its leaders’ actions. As the trial unfolds, market participants may watch for signals about regulatory approaches and competitive dynamics. The source’s observation that the industry could be the ultimate winner aligns with the view that informed oversight often strengthens emerging sectors.
